Altera FPGA选型策略与开发概述:从技术到应用

5星 · 超过95%的资源 需积分: 10 42 下载量 145 浏览量 更新于2024-08-27 收藏 2.78MB PDF 举报
本文将深入探讨Altera FPGA的选型与开发,涵盖了关键知识点和实用技术。首先,我们从Altera的FPGA体系结构入手,概述其基本构成和工作原理,包括逻辑器件在系统中的角色,如存储器用于持久数据存储,处理器执行指令执行任务,而逻辑器件则提供定制功能,从而降低成本并提升可靠性。 接着,文章介绍了逻辑器件的分类,分为固定或定制的ASIC(如MP3解码芯片)和可编程或可变的FPGA。FPGA技术的核心概念包括CPLD、FPGA本身(如Altera的Field-Programmable Gate Array)、硬核如ARM、MIPS、POWERPC以及软核如Nios/NiosII,以及片上系统(SOC)和可编程片上系统(SOPC)的概念。这些技术的优势在于集成度高、缩短研发周期、体积小、性能强、可靠性佳、保密性强、设计灵活性高等。 在FPGA的实现工艺方面,文中提到了三种主要类型:基于SRAM的FPGA(如Altera和Xilinx),以其灵活性著称但可能对电磁干扰敏感;反融丝结构FPGA(如Actel和Quicklogic)以稳定性闻名,但牺牲了一部分灵活性;Flash结构FPGA(如Actel和Lattice)兼顾灵活和稳定,但可能因市场占有率较小而面临挑战。 随后,文章重点介绍了两大FPGA厂商——Altera和Xilinx的代表产品,以及它们在市场上的竞争地位和技术优势。特别是Altera的NIOSII解决方案,展示了基于FPGA的嵌入式系统(SoPC)技术的成熟应用。 最后,未来发展趋势方面,文章指出FPGA技术正朝着高性能、高密度、低电压和低功耗的方向发展,这表明了FPGA在不断适应市场需求,优化能源效率的同时,也预示着更高的技术要求和更广泛的行业应用。 本文提供了全面的Altera FPGA选型指南,从基础理论到实际应用,再到前沿趋势,旨在帮助读者更好地理解和利用这种强大的可编程逻辑器件进行系统设计与开发。